首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Docker上运行ELK堆栈

是一种常见的云计算解决方案,用于实时日志分析和可视化。ELK堆栈由Elasticsearch、Logstash和Kibana三个开源工具组成。

  1. Elasticsearch(https://cloud.tencent.com/product/es)是一个分布式搜索和分析引擎,用于存储和检索大量数据。它具有高可扩展性、高性能和强大的全文搜索功能。推荐的腾讯云产品是腾讯云Elasticsearch服务。
  2. Logstash(https://cloud.tencent.com/product/logstash)是一个用于数据收集、处理和传输的开源工具。它可以从各种来源(如日志文件、数据库、消息队列)收集数据,并将其转换为可索引的文档格式。推荐的腾讯云产品是腾讯云Logstash服务。
  3. Kibana(https://cloud.tencent.com/product/kibana)是一个用于可视化和分析Elasticsearch数据的开源工具。它提供了丰富的图表和仪表盘,使用户可以轻松地探索和理解数据。推荐的腾讯云产品是腾讯云Kibana服务。

ELK堆栈的优势包括:

  • 强大的实时数据处理能力:ELK堆栈能够实时收集、处理和分析大量的日志数据,帮助用户快速发现问题和优化系统性能。
  • 可扩展性:由于ELK堆栈是基于分布式架构的,可以轻松地扩展以适应不断增长的数据量和用户需求。
  • 开源和活跃的社区支持:ELK堆栈是开源的,拥有庞大的社区支持,用户可以从社区中获取丰富的资源和解决方案。

ELK堆栈在以下场景中得到广泛应用:

  • 日志分析和监控:ELK堆栈可以帮助用户实时监控系统日志,及时发现和解决问题,提高系统的可靠性和稳定性。
  • 安全分析:ELK堆栈可以用于实时监控和分析网络安全事件,帮助用户及时发现和应对潜在的安全威胁。
  • 业务智能和数据分析:ELK堆栈可以帮助用户对大量的业务数据进行分析和可视化,提供有价值的业务洞察和决策支持。

总结:在Docker上运行ELK堆栈是一种强大的云计算解决方案,用于实时日志分析和可视化。ELK堆栈由Elasticsearch、Logstash和Kibana三个开源工具组成,具有强大的实时数据处理能力和可扩展性。它在日志分析、安全分析和业务智能等场景中得到广泛应用。推荐的腾讯云产品是腾讯云Elasticsearch、Logstash和Kibana服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

OS X运行Docker

在当今虚拟化的世界里,Docker是这个领域中的新生儿。使用Linux系统时,配置和使用Docker几乎是轻而易举的。但是,如果你像许多极客一样使用OS X作为你的主要开发系统呢?...我已经bitbucket.org/ariya/docker-hellogo准备了一个演示,你可以跟着操作。...假设已经安装了Docker(可以参考教程Ubuntu安装Docker),我们可以直接构建容器: sudo docker build -t hellogo ....由于端口8200被正确转发,您还可以使用在OS X(主机系统)运行的Safari访问http://localhost:8200。 从这个配置过程中,您可以见证虚拟化的力量。...您的OS X机器基于VirtualBox的虚拟机中运行Ubuntu 14.04系统。现在,在这个Ubuntu系统中,还有一个CentOS 6.5系统容器中运行

1.8K60

如何在CentOS 7安装Elasticsearch,Logstash和Kibana(ELK堆栈

http://www.ibm.com/developerworks/cn/opensource/os-cn-elk/ 安装介绍 本教程中,我们将在CentOS 7安装Elasticsearch...ELK堆栈设置有四个主要组件: Logstash:处理传入日志的Logstash的服务器组件 Elasticsearch:存储所有日志 Kibana:用于搜索和可视化日志的Web界面,将通过Nginx...同一服务器安装一个Nginx反向代理,以允许外部访问。 安装nginx 配置Kibanalocalhost监听,必须设置一个反向代理,允许外部访问它。...etc/pki/tls/certs/logstash-forwarder.crt root@linux-node1:/tmp # 注:如果不适用ip,记得ELK服务器设置hosts 提供您的登录凭据后...它是客户端服务器和ELK服务器之间的通信所必需的,客户端服务器,将ELK服务器的SSL证书复制到适当的位置(/etc/pki/tls/certs): [root@linux-node1 ~]#

1.7K50

Linux(Centos7)使用Docker运行.NetCore

在上一篇中我们写了如何在windows中使用docker运行.netcore,既然我们了解了windows下的运行发布,我们也可以试试linux下使用docker运行.netcore项目,那么今天我们就一起看看如何在...在这里我们需要修改一下发布文件下的dockerfile文件,这里和windows运行的文件内容可能会有点点差异,我们并不需要太多的点缀。..."] 并且上传至服务器,然后我们Linux服务器上进入刚创建的文件夹中 开始构建镜像 dokcer build -t demo ....查看镜像 docker images 运行容器 docker run --name=demo -p 5002:5002 -d demo 查看运行的容器 docker ps 如果没有发现刚运行的容器可以查看运行日志...docker logs demo 解决完问题之后我们就可以浏览器输入ip+5002来检查下我们是否运行成功 Dokcerfile文件下的常用指令详解 FROM 文件中第一条非注释INSTRUCTION

2.3K20

Docker 运行 SQL Server

当我们还在为 Linux 运行 SQL Server 而兴奋的时候,SQL Server 已经开启了 容器化之路,至此才能看清微软的胸怀,开始拥抱更大的世界。...本地建立一个文件夹 website,专门放置需要在容器 nginx 服务下托管的网页。再指定容器开启时直接运行 nginx ,保持后台运行的容器可以一直处于运行状态而不退出。...Docker 应用在 SQL Server ,包括这些主题: Docker 制作 SQL Server 镜像 Docker 发布 SQL Server 参考:https://docs.microsoft.com... Docker 制作 SQL Server 镜像 制作 SQL Server On Docker 的镜像: [root@centos00 Redis]# docker pull microsoft/...-U SA -P '1QAZ2WSX' 这是阶段性的摸索成果,简单的演示 Docker 安装 SQL Server.

1.7K40

群晖 docker 安装并运行迅雷快鸟

不过好在有网友使用 Python 开发了 Xunlei-Fastdick 项目,使得路由器或 docker 也能够运行迅雷快鸟提速,极大的方便了使用。...下面我们就以群晖为例,介绍 docker运行迅雷快鸟客户端的方法。 首先打开群晖的套件中心,搜索并安装 docker 应用。安装完成后点击打开。...打开 docker 后切换至映像标签,点击:新增 – 从 URL 添加。 URL 中输入:”billsq/xunlei-fastdick”,点击新增,并等待系统提示下载完成。...映像下载完成后,选中刚刚下载的映像,并点击启动。弹出的常规设置页面点击”高级设置”,选中”启用自动重新启动”。...此时容器界面会新增一个容器,点击最右侧的启动,即可在 docker运行迅雷快鸟了。

5.2K10

试试将.NET7编译为WASMDocker运行

这个目前来说是存在疑问的,至少短时间内很难追平其它平台十多年的优化。...要实现在 Docker 运行 WASM 程序需要安装 Docker 的预览版,链接https://docs.docker.com/desktop/wasm/。...publishdotnettowasm 我把 dotnet 原生运行、wasmtime 运行docker WASI 运行都跑了一下,可以发现目前来说是惨不忍睹。...总结 以上就是如何将.NET7 程序发布到 WASM,然后 Docker 最新的 WASI 中运行的样例,目前来看基本的运行都已经 OK,不过正如我前面提到的,现在性能还是太受影响了。...这不仅仅是.NET 平台上,其它语言 Rust、C、C++编译为 WASM 都有明显的性能下降。 思来想去可能在一些插件化和不需要性能很好的场景 WASI 会比较用。

83041

docker运行mysql实例

可以docker hub注册个账号,构建自己的镜像放到hub,以便复用 年前给公司的同事培训过一次学习mysql,阿里云服务器使用docker给每个同事都搭建了一个msyql运行环境,差点没跑起来...补充些docker基础概念知识 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ux 机器,也可以实现虚拟化。...Docker 镜像是一个特殊的文件系统,除了提供容器运行时所需的程序、库、资源、配置等文件外,还包含了一些为运行时准备的一些配置参数(如匿名卷、环境变量、用户等)。...容器内的进程是运行在一个隔离的环境里,使用起来,就好像是一个独立于宿主的系统下操作一样。这种特性使得容器封装的应用比直接在宿主运行更加安全。...镜像构建完成后,可以很容易的在当前宿主机上运行,但是,如果需要在其它服务器使用这个镜像,我们就需要一个集中的存储、分发镜像的服务,Docker Registry 就是这样的服务。

3.6K30

docker运行mysql实例

可以docker hub注册个账号,构建自己的镜像放到hub,以便复用 docker hub地址 我的地址 慕课网学习地址 年前给公司的同事培训过一次学习mysql,阿里云服务器使用docker...补充些docker基础概念知识 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ux 机器,也可以实现虚拟化。...Docker 镜像是一个特殊的文件系统,除了提供容器运行时所需的程序、库、资源、配置等文件外,还包含了一些为运行时准备的一些配置参数(如匿名卷、环境变量、用户等)。...容器内的进程是运行在一个隔离的环境里,使用起来,就好像是一个独立于宿主的系统下操作一样。这种特性使得容器封装的应用比直接在宿主运行更加安全。...镜像构建完成后,可以很容易的在当前宿主机上运行,但是,如果需要在其它服务器使用这个镜像,我们就需要一个集中的存储、分发镜像的服务,Docker Registry 就是这样的服务。

3.8K10

docker运行Kali Linux

## 背景 当使用各种工具或创建隔离的环境时,Docker是虚拟化的绝佳替代品。Docker是轻量级的(Linux本机运行,没有虚拟机管理程序层),并且是不需要GUI的用例的理想选择。...这将下载官方的Kali Linux Docker镜像,并基于该镜像创建一个容器,然后/bin/bash该容器中启动。...使用上面的`docker run`命令启动一个容器,然后Kali Shell中运行以下命令: ```bash apt update apt dist-upgrade apt autoremove apt...要基于我们所做的更改来创建新映像,请退出Kali Linux shell(这将停止容器)并运行以下命令: ```bash docker ps -a ``` 这将列出所有Docker容器(-a意味着还包括停止的容器...,而不至于删除容器时会丢失。

10.4K50

Ubuntu 16.04安装Odoo 11堆栈

对于简单安装,可以单个Linode安装Odoo及其依赖项(有关详细信息,请参阅我们Ubuntu安装Odoo 10的指南)。但是,此单服务器设置不适合生产部署。...主节点和从节点创建此用户。 切换到postgres用户并创建负责所有操作的数据库用户odoo。...hot_standby = on:指定从服务器可以恢复期间连接并运行查询。...检查Odoo日志以验证Odoo服务器是否正在运行: sudo cat /var/log/odoo/odoo-server.log 备份Odoo数据库 如果Odoo堆栈的所有组件都在单个服务器运行...测试服务器,停止PostgreSQL服务,移动/重命名/删除其当前数据,然后和以前一样运行命令pg_basebackup: sudo systemctl stop postgresql

8.9K30
领券